Address 0 PPC

PSRoB4tWxf68uVPq9zF1Hkseda4r5F4DtU

Confirmed

Total Received36.999052 PPC
Total Sent36.999052 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PSRoB4tWxf68uVPq9zF1Hkseda4r5F4DtU36.999052 PPC
Fee: 0.01 PPC
401722 Confirmations36.989052 PPC
PSRoB4tWxf68uVPq9zF1Hkseda4r5F4DtU36.999052 PPC
P97tdhwcT5swUrJuytoeyDHFZz4ccAApdG5.609117 PPC
Fee: 0.01 PPC
401723 Confirmations42.608169 PPC